Transaction 3fc24adfb0611a8180c445717f0dc91164464f4817bcf859c3e6ecadee15de20

1 Input
2 Outputs
  • 3fc24adfb0611a8180c445717f0dc91164464f4817bcf859c3e6ecadee15de20:0
  • value  3540000
    address  14wujoPy2tadSXhwMKswEeqh2d7gGnESGb
  • 3fc24adfb0611a8180c445717f0dc91164464f4817bcf859c3e6ecadee15de20:1
  • value  37439845
    address  1HLVobnPLw7G13Q5r4YCXTew8VafFp2JnV